Suppose a computer using direct mapped cache has 64 Kbyte of byte-addressable main memory, and a cache of 512 blocks, where each cache block contains 32 bytes. a) How many blocks of main memory are there? b) What is the format of a memory address? Provide the names and the sizes of the fields. c) To which cache block will the memory address Ox2FA map?
